      Blimey Rebecca, I’m guessing you’re talking about a Cornish Pasty? I think you should have warned Nagi about the pasty minefield she could walk in to 🤣

      So a tiny bit of history – it’s a food stuff that followed Cornish miners all over the world. The Cornish got called Cousin Jacks and Cousin Jills (other names used there too). Between 1850 – 1900 ish 50% of the Cornish emigrated. One of the richest places in the uk for certain minerals was so poor for the locals half of them had to leave….

      So the pasty went all over the world – anywhere there was stuff in the ground. The joke was that anywhere there’s a big hole dug in the ground, there’s a Cornish man at the bottom! NZ, Aus, US, Mexico, Canada, Southern Africa and more!

      So – crimping! The folding of the pasty. Big debate in Cornwall. It’s basically a miner worker’s food – big solid pie eaten with dirty hands. Side crimp makes sense. Other ones crimped on top – maybe easier? Not for underground?

      Would have apple in the other end for dessert!

      My dad (90) does top crimping, or used to until recently. No, that doesn’t mean he’s changed sides – just not up to it!

      He also says his mum used to sometimes add in parsley, and sometimes make a hollow and crack an egg in – during WW2 probably needed non – meat protein. It was rural then so had own chickens / chooks 😂

      It’s a pastry circle topped with thinly sliced potatoes, then swede / turnip (another debate 😂) then onion then meat. Skirt meat says dad.

      So many pasty debates…

      And yes a Cornish cream tea – clotted cream is Cornish, cream on the bottom jam on top! 🤣
